Calculation method

Check geometry against occupancy.

The tool rounds the total riser count up from the target riser while enforcing the selected occupancy's maximum riser. All risers are then made equal.

Total treads equal risers minus flights because each flight terminates at a floor or landing. The entered available going is divided by those treads, and risers are distributed as evenly as possible between flights.

NBC 206:2024 also requires at least 2 m headroom and a 900 mm handrail height, and includes additional exit-capacity and building-specific provisions. Final stair design must be checked in plan and section by the responsible designer.
